Children and teens may struggle to verbally express what they are experiencing. Therapy provides a supportive and developmentally appropriate space to build emotional awareness, coping skills, and confidence.
Common areas of support include:
• Anxiety
• Emotional regulation
• Behavioral concerns
• School related stress
• Social challenges
• Family transitions
When appropriate, caregiver involvement is incorporated to support progress outside of sessions.
